In Key Asiatic customs, parents arrange for youngsters to get married. They pick a good boy or girl based on each person’s community history, economical situation, and social standing. This is known as «adat» in Kazakhstan. The matchmaker ( «gyumzhan» ) looks for a girl with good qualities who belongs to the same tribe, family, and clan. The wedding ceremony itself is known as nikah. It is a spiritual ceremony that entails the bride and groom agreeing to get married after hearing the mullah’s meditation and asking them to do so. In order to prepare for career together, the bride and groom typically live singly until the marriage. To strengthen her connection with her new husband, she receives advice from her female relatives and sings traditional wedding songs.

Both communities prepare a sizable feast the day before the ceremony. Additionally, the bridegroom gives presents to the woman’s family. In some places, the wedding provides the women with a dowry as well. Depending on the household, this may involve a sizable sum of money and different assets.

The bride is led or carried to her in-laws ‘ home on the wedding day. She is led to a curtain (koshogo, which is customarily hung in the center of the room https://asiansbrides.com/tajik-brides) and spends numerous times hiding behind it as her in-laws greet her and present her with products similar to more white hats that symbolize purity.
